Output 3afe3278baa2e17b2acda8630a7951ce767103f8036cb6a22bb0b50042092e43:1

value
6420000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 861f722d2ec57cdc88a438bec3b5ea902a6190b7 OP_EQUAL
address
3DvC99yX1PA42ZMWNYe8rkbTnWM5KFqkCU
transaction
3afe3278baa2e17b2acda8630a7951ce767103f8036cb6a22bb0b50042092e43
spent
true